Shadowing a Doctor
Feb. 8, 2011—Vanderbilt AED, the pre-health professions club here, sponsors a shadowing program, through which undergraduate students are paired with physicians at the Vanderbilt medical center. The doctors allow the students to shadow them, or follow them through their daily routine. Getting matched with a shadow is very competitive, especially for freshmen, just because there are so...
